How Waynetown's Location Influences Pest Activity
When dealing with pest issues in Waynetown, the combination of agricultural surroundings and residential properties creates conditions where infestations develop quickly if left unaddressed. Fields adjacent to homes provide food and shelter for rodents and insects that migrate indoors as crops are harvested or when cold weather arrives. Older structures with crawl spaces or unfinished basements offer easy access through foundation gaps or utility penetrations.
